  • How can Windows Picture and Fax Viewer - I specify the editing program?

    I set things up so that Windows Picture and Fax Viewer is the default program when I opened a variety of types of image files, which allowed me to get a quick overview without waiting for a program to load full image editing. What I need to be able to do is to specify which program is then launched by WP & FV when I click on the bottom right of the screen edit button - one with text that says "closes this program and opens the image in edit (Ctrl + E).

    If I click with the right mouse button and select 'Open with' and then I can select in the usual list of possible programs, but what I want is to set a default value for each file type so that a left click of the button automatically opens the appropriate program. I tried the "program to choose...". "and"Always use the selected program to open this type of file"route after a right-click on the button, but what is happening is that the selected program then becomes the global default and circumvents WP & FV altogether.

    Any ideas?

    ====================================
    See the following article:

    Change the default image editor
    application, called from Windows
    Picture and Fax Viewer
    http://WindowsXP.MVPs.org/imgeditor.htm
    (download the free utility - Imgeditor.zip)

    More information:

    How to open your choice of image editors when
    by clicking on the button Edit in the Windows image
    and Fax Viewer screen.

    Proceed with caution and at your own risk *.

    (FWIW... it's always a good idea to create a system)
    Restore point before editing the registry)

    OK... go to... Start / run and type... "' regedit ' without
    the quotes. Then click on... OK... or press... Come in.

    In the registry... Editor drill down to:

    HKEY_CLASSES_ROOT\SystemFileAssociations\image\shell\edit\command

    In the data column, you should see:

    "% systemroot%\system32\mspaint.exe" "%1".

    (where you see * mspaint * in the example... you'll be)
    See your current default)

    Replace the key with the path to the program that will be
    being your default image editor. I tried to Picture It! 7 sort
    Here's what I changed to.

    "C:\Program Files\Microsoft Picture It! 7\pip.exe"'%1 '.

    Now, my images still open in the picture and Fax Viewer
    But if I left, click on the button Edit... Picture It! 7 opens.

    To replace the string...

    'Default' to select, left click.

    Reach... Edit / change...

    In the "Edit String" field...

    Copy / paste the path to your program choice:

    "C:\Program Files\? \???. "exe" '%1'

    Left click... Ok.

    Now, your images will always open in the picture and Fax
    Viewer, but if you left click on Edit button... your image
    editing program opens...

  • Microsoft Digital Imaging Anniversary Edition-could not remove photos from the digital image library

    Microsoft Digital Imaging Anniversary Edition

    I have problems with digital imaging.  Never been wrong before, so I'm puzzled!  Recently added pix from CD to digital photo Image file picked up but did not display the photos on the page of digital image library - they come just under the icon standard w/o a view of the pix.  I tried to delete these files where the pix would not come to the top of the digital image.  Digital image would not remove them.  I deleted the pix of the computer files.  Digital image still would not remove the files in the library. I went into the Control Panel, I removed & reinstalled the Digital Image, but all files keep coming back.  Digital Imaging tells me I have 4000 photos stored there!  If I do, where are they?  I can't find them!   Is there something else I can do?

    I use Windows XP.  I've seen Info for Vista, but I need it for XP.

    ========================================
    The MS Digital Image Library maintains a proprietary database
    named Pictures.pd3 who is not deleted when the program is
    uninstalled/reinstalled.

    If you rename Pictures.pd3 to Pictures.OLD... the next time you
    Open the library, it will be because it was the first opening.

    Windows XP... the Pictures.pd3 database file is located at:

    C:\Documents and Settings\.
    Local Settings\Application Data\Microsoft\
    POD\Pictures.Pd3

    If you can't find the file, open a file and
    Reach... Tools / Folder Options / View tab on...
    Tick... Display the hidden files and folders / apply / OK.
